With a lineup more loaded than Jon Wayne’s colon the Yomiuri Giants dropped game 1 at home to Giant-killer Tyrone Woods and the Chunichi Dragons by a 5-2 count.
Chunichi skipper Hiromitsu Ochiai pulled a surprise prior to the game announcing that lefty Takashi Ogasawara would be the starter rather than ace Daisuke Yamai, a right-hander.

The La New Bears of Kaohsiung and Uni-President Lions of Tainan face off in the 2007 CPBL championship in a rematch of last year’s Taiwan Series beginning this week.
